harmony-commits m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From "Svetlana Konovalova (JIRA)" <j...@apache.org>
Subject [jira] Updated: (HARMONY-2688) [doc] Website navigation improvement
Date Wed, 31 Jan 2007 10:44:05 GMT

     [ https://issues.apache.org/jira/browse/HARMONY-2688?page=com.atlassian.jira.plugin.system.issuetabpanels:all-tabpanel

Svetlana Konovalova updated HARMONY-2688:

    Attachment: 2688-Sitemap_31January2007.patch

Thanks for useful suggestions! please find my comments below and the patch with mentioned
changes attached.

- rename "Welcome to Apache Harmony" to simply "Home" 

- move News Archive close to home page, just because they're semantically related 
It's in the subsection "For Users"

- move code scanning tools into Community from General 

- move subsection For Users from Community to General and have GS for Users, Downloads &
FAQ there? this will make the 3 of them stand out and act as a gateway for new members/users


- delete subsection For Contributors - everything in the section is for them actually :) 

- remove documentation navigator page from site map; it has been removed from site as obsolete
after sitemap introduction 

- sort drlvm and classlib component docs - by type (architecture vs how-to guides), by name
(alphabetically), by subcomponent 
Well, I arranged all the documentation section items in the alphabetic order. I sorted drlvm
components by type. IMHO the situation with classlib component docs is different. I can't
split the docs into architecture and how-tos, because certain docs refer to both groups. For
example, DNS Service Provider: on the one hand, it's a design description, but on the other
hand, it's a guide to using the provider...  

- (optional, not sure it will look ok) use a list or indented style to set of docs in one
big subsection (ex: drlvm has many docs; currently, you have to read attentively before you
find what you need, the structure does not stand out much) 
Looks better, thanks))

- rename "Building Class library" into its correct title, "Compatibility guidelines" or something


- remove duplicated entry on "Harmony agreements" from classlib docs section (the agreements
are already mentioned in Generic)
- rename "DRL Java 2D" into just "Java 2D" 


> [doc] Website navigation improvement
> ------------------------------------
>                 Key: HARMONY-2688
>                 URL: https://issues.apache.org/jira/browse/HARMONY-2688
>             Project: Harmony
>          Issue Type: Improvement
>          Components: Website/Documentation
>            Reporter: Svetlana Konovalova
>         Assigned To: Nadya Morozova
>         Attachments: 2688-Sitemap_31January2007.patch, navigation.site.patch, sitemap.complete.patch,
sitemap.update.patch, sitemap.xml, sitemap_new.patch
> create a site map for better website navigation

This message is automatically generated by JIRA.
You can reply to this email to add a comment to the issue online.

View raw message